According to the dispatch call, an ambulance transported a 65-year-old woman from near East 2nd Street in Duluth to Essentia Health St. Mary's Hospital for medical evaluation. She had recent confusion and difficulty swallowing but was alert during transport. Her vital signs were stable, and she was on oxygen following a prior hospitalization.
